Cube Highways Trust is an infrastructure investment trust (InvIT) established under the Securities and Exchange Board of India (SEBI) InvIT Regulations. Formed in December 2021, the Trust was created to own, operate, and invest in infrastructure assets across India through a network of special purpose vehicles (SPVs) and holding entities. The Trust manages a broad portfolio of transportation infrastructure assets located across the country. As of the Draft Offer Document, its portfolio consists of 27 operational road projects, with plans to include four additional operational assets. These projects are held through SPVs responsible for the development, operation, maintenance, and management of highways, expressways, toll roads, and other road infrastructure. Cube Highways Fund Advisors Private Limited serves as the Investment Manager, while Cube Highways and Transportation Assets Advisors Private Limited performs the role of Project Manager. The Trust aims to deliver consistent cash distributions and long-term capital appreciation for its unitholders by investing in eligible infrastructure projects in compliance with the SEBI InvIT framework. The portfolio spans several Indian states and includes assets operating under concession agreements awarded by different government authorities. The Trust's strategy emphasizes acquiring and managing operational road infrastructure projects that provide reliable cash flows and opportunities for sustainable growth.

What is the Cube Highways Trust InvIT IPO price band?+
The indicative price band is ₹152 per share. The binding terms are the ones in the Red Herring Prospectus (RHP).
What is the lot size of the Cube Highways Trust InvIT IPO?+
One lot is 95 shares. At the upper band of ₹152, one lot works out to ₹14,440.
How many lots can a retail investor apply for in the Cube Highways Trust InvIT IPO?+
A retail application runs from 1 lot (95 shares, ₹14,440) up to 13 lots (1,235 shares, ₹1,87,720) — the most that fits under SEBI's ₹2 lakh retail ceiling.
What is the minimum HNI application in the Cube Highways Trust InvIT IPO?+
A small-HNI (sHNI) application starts at 14 lots — 1,330 shares, ₹2,02,160. A big-HNI (bHNI) application starts at 70 lots — 6,650 shares, ₹10,10,800, above the ₹10 lakh boundary.
When does the Cube Highways Trust InvIT IPO open and close?+
The issue opened on 22 Jul 2026 and closed on 24 Jul 2026. Dates can move — the registrar and the exchange notices are the record.
When is the Cube Highways Trust InvIT IPO allotment?+
Allotment is scheduled for 29 Jul 2026. The basis of allotment is published by the registrar to the issue. BuyUnlistedShares does not accept, process or track IPO applications.
When did Cube Highways Trust InvIT list?+
Listing took place on 31 Jul 2026 on NSE, BSE.
Where will Cube Highways Trust InvIT be listed?+
Cube Highways Trust InvIT is listed on NSE, BSE. It is a mainboard issue.
How large is the Cube Highways Trust InvIT IPO?+
The issue size is ₹5000.00 Cr — an offer for sale of ₹5,000 cr. Figures are indicative and subject to the RHP.
How was the Cube Highways Trust InvIT IPO subscribed?+
The issue was subscribed 9.35× overall. By category: qib 13.2×, nii 4.74×. Subscription figures are as reported by the exchanges.
At what price did Cube Highways Trust InvIT list?+
Cube Highways Trust InvIT listed at ₹155, +1.97% against the issue price.
